    Insurer Says Worker Injuries Not Tied To Subcontractor's Work

    A general contractor accused of negligence over a worker's injuries cannot get additional insurance coverage from one of its subcontractor's policies, Citizens Insurance Co. of America told a New Jersey federal court, arguing it could do so only if the injuries stemmed from the subcontractor's work.
